By the Numbers
China is rapidly increasing its power in the global automotive industry and redrawing the world map. Having produced 17 million vehicles in 2014, the country carried this figure to 29 million in 2025 with an increase of approximately 70%. This production volume means that one out of every three automobiles in the world is produced in China, quadrupling the production of the USA, which is in second place.
This transformation is not limited to production numbers; Chinese brands are also entering the top 10 in global sales. While there were no Chinese brands on the list in 2010, in 2025, BYD ranked fifth by selling more than 4.5 million vehicles worldwide. In addition, a significant technological leap is taking place in the global automotive market, and one out of every four vehicles sold in the world is now electric.
China is in the position of the first market to bring the electric mobility revolution to a massive scale, with more than half of new vehicle sales being electric. In contrast, electric vehicle penetration in Latin American countries is still at low levels. Although sales of zero- and low-emission vehicles are increasing rapidly in countries such as Chile, this growth is mainly driven by traditional hybrid vehicles.

Frequently Asked Questions
- 1. S: Who are China's biggest competitors in the global automotive market?
- C: China is the clear leader, quadrupling the USA in production. According to the report, while the USA will slightly increase its production by 2030, India is expected to increase its production and rank third alongside Japan.
- 2. S: Which Chinese automobile brands entered the global best-sellers list?
- C: According to 2025 data, BYD ranked fifth on the list by selling more than 4.5 million vehicles, while another Chinese brand, Geely, ranked tenth with sales of 3 million vehicles.
- 3. S: What is the status of the electric vehicle market in Latin America?
- C: The regional sales increase is mainly driven by Brazil and Mexico. However, in terms of electric vehicle usage proportional to population and market, Uruguay and Costa Rica stand out in the region with rates of 30% and 17%, respectively.
